Hogyan lehet egyesíteni vagy összevonni több sort egyetlen bekezdésbe a Word dokumentumban?
Ha több száz és ezer bekezdés van a Word dokumentumban, akkor a dokumentum nyomtatásakor sok papírra lesz szüksége. Papírmentéshez ezeket a több sort egyetlen bekezdésbe egyesítheti. Hogyan lehet ezeket a sorokat gyorsan és egyszerűen egyetlen bekezdésbe egyesíteni a Word dokumentumban?
Egyesítsen vagy egyesítsen több sort egyetlen bekezdésbe a Keresés és csere funkcióval
Egyesítsen vagy kombináljon több sort egyetlen bekezdésbe a VBA kóddal
Egyesítsen vagy egyesítsen több sort egyetlen bekezdésbe a Keresés és csere funkcióval
A Keresés és csere A Word funkció segíthet abban, hogy több sort egy bekezdésbe egyesítsen, kérjük, tegye a következőket:
1. Jelölje ki azokat a bekezdéseket, amelyeket egy bekezdésbe kíván egyesíteni.
2. Ezután kattintson FŐOLDAL > Találj > Speciális keresés hogy menjen a Keresés és csere párbeszédpanelen, a Keresés és csere párbeszédpanel alatt Találj lapon, kérjük, adja meg ^p be a Mit keres szövegmezőbe, majd válassza a lehetőséget Aktuális választás lehetőség a Keresse meg legördülő lista, lásd a képernyőképet:
3. Majd menj a Cserélje fülre, és hagyja el a Cserélje ki szövegmező üres, majd kattintson a gombra Az összes cseréje gomb, lásd a képernyőképet:
4. És az összes kiválasztott bekezdést egyetlen bekezdésbe egyesítettük, lásd a képernyőképet:
Egyesítsen vagy kombináljon több sort egyetlen bekezdésbe a VBA kóddal
Itt van egy másik hasznos módszer, amely segíthet a munka befejezésében a Wordben, kérjük, tegye a következőket:
1. Jelölje ki azokat a sorokat, amelyeket egy bekezdésbe kíván egyesíteni.
2. Ezután tartsa lenyomva a ALT + F11 billentyűk megnyitásához Microsoft Visual Basic for Applications ablak.
3. Ezután kattintson betétlap > Modulok, másolja és illessze be a kódot a megnyitott üres modulba.
VBA kód: Több sor egyesítése egyetlen bekezdésbe:
Sub CleanUpPastedText()
Dim xSelection As Selection
On Error Resume Next
Application.ScreenUpdating = False
Set xSelection = Application.Selection
If xSelection.Type <> wdSelectionIP Then
FindAndReplace xSelection
Else
If MsgBox("Do you want to merge all selected lines into one paragraph?", vbYesNo + vbInformation, "Kutools for Word") = vbNo Then Exit Sub
xSelection.WholeStory
Set xSelection = Application.Selection
xSelection.HomeKey wdStory
FindAndReplace xSelection
End If
Application.ScreenUpdating = True
Application.ScreenRefresh
MsgBox "The selected lines have been merged into one paragraph.", vbInformation, "Kutools for Word"
End Sub
Sub FindAndReplace(Sel As Selection)
With Sel.Find
.ClearFormatting
.Replacement.ClearFormatting
.Forward = True
.Wrap = wdFindStop
.Format = False
.MatchAllWordForms = False
.MatchSoundsLike = False
.MatchWildcards = True
.Text = "[^s^t]{1,}^13"
.Replacement.Text = "^p"
.Execute Replace:=wdReplaceAll
.Text = "([!^13])([^13])([!^13])"
.Replacement.Text = "\1\3"
.Execute Replace:=wdReplaceAll
.Text = "[ ]{2,}"
.Replacement.Text = " "
.Execute Replace:=wdReplaceAll
.Text = "([a-z])-[ ]{1,}([a-z])"
.Replacement.Text = "\1\2"
.Execute Replace:=wdReplaceAll
.Text = "[^13]{1,}"
.Replacement.Text = "^p"
.Execute Replace:=wdReplaceAll
End With
End Sub
4. Ezután nyomja meg a gombot F5 kulcs a kód futtatásához, és az összes kijelölt bekezdést egy bekezdésbe egyesítettük, az alábbi képernyőkép szerint:
Ajánlott Word-termelékenységi eszközök
Kutools for Word - Több mint 100 speciális szolgáltatás a Word számára, takarítson meg 50% időt
- A bonyolult és ismételt műveletek másodpercek alatt egyszeri feldolgozást végezhetnek.
- Egyszerre több képet illesszen be a mappákba a Word dokumentumba.
- Egyesítsen és egyesítsen több Word-fájlt a mappák között a kívánt sorrenddel.
- Bontja az aktuális dokumentumot külön dokumentumokká címsor, szakasz törés vagy egyéb szempontok szerint.
- Fájlok konvertálása a Doc és a Docx, a Docx és a PDF között, a közös konverzióhoz és kiválasztáshoz szükséges eszközök gyűjteménye stb.






